In order for petrol engines to function properly and smoothly, spark plugs are important components. In order to give the best performance, it is essential to keep the plugs clean. Cleaning them is the best approach to prevent needless replacements and keep them in good operating order.

Spark plug maintenance should be performed on a regular basis as routine maintenance. The average lifespan of a spark plug is roughly 30,000 miles, but regular cleaning and maintenance extends the life of your plugs while also letting your engine run more efficiently. During the inspection, if you notice any rust, dust or other deposits, it could be time to clean them.

Can you clean and reuse a spark plug?

Undoubtedly, yes. You may clean and reuse a spark plug. An excellent cleaning can be achieved by using a wire brush, WD40, or spark plug cleaner tool. Be sure to properly reinstall your spark plugs to avoid any MOT failures in your next MOT testing service.

Is it safe to use WD40 to clean my spark plugs?

WD40 is made to eliminate carbon buildup and combat moisture on a variety of car parts, including spark plugs and plug cables. Water displacement is indicated by the abbreviation WD. Therefore, WD40 is the product to use if any component of your system is damp and you want to wipe out moisture.

Do I need to lubricate the spark plugs?

Although it is not essential, it is strongly advised to apply grease to spark plugs since it keeps them from corroding, stops the spark from curving, and assures that the rubber boot of the plug won't attach to the ceramic component of the plug.

What grease do you need for spark plugs?

A specific type of grease is used in spark plugs. Dielectric grease, a protective substance akin to vehicle wax, is all that is necessary. Dielectric grease is also utilised on a number of auto parts, including spark plug boots, lightbulbs, and battery terminals.
How should spark plugs be lubricated?

You should only use a small amount of dielectric grease on the spark plugs alone because it acts as an insulator. Allowing it to touch the metal connector on the boot is prohibited. Just a small amount of grease should be applied using cotton wool. It is suggested by car garages in Reading that you should let a professional mechanic do this as it can be harmful if done wrong.
